FANG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

913 of the 6,275 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Diamondback Energy (FANG)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$21.9B — up 0.82% from $21.7B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 104 funds closed out of FANG and 92 opened new positions — a net loss of 12 holders — while 328 trimmed existing stakes and 373 added.

The largest buyer was Wellington Management Group, adding an estimated $940M. The largest seller was Ontario Teachers' Pension Plan Board, cutting an estimated $282M.
